DONS PAIR MOVING ON

 

The Dons have confirmed that defender Jonathan Crawford (20) and midfielder Nicky Clark (19) will not be offered new contracts when their current deals expire at the end of next month.

 

Along with keeper John Bateman, the pair have spent much of the current season on loan at Peterhead while Jonathan made his Aberdeen first team debut in the 3-0 SPL win at Hamilton last August.

 

Everyone at the Club wishes Jonathan and Nicky all the very best for the future.
